Summary: Examines the legal basis of wiretapping before the passage of Jamaica's Interception of Communications Act 2002. Identifies the main features of this legislation in the context of the balance it strikes between individual rights and the public interest. Makes recommendations for possible improvements in the wiretapping legislative framework.
